WINCH SAFETY PRECAUTIONS
1. Read all sections of this manual.
2. Never use alcohol or drugs before or
while operating the winch.
3. Never allow children under 16 years of
age to operate the winch.
4. Always wear eye protection and heavy
gloves when operating the winch.
5. Always keep body, hair, clothing and
jewelry clear of the winch cable, fair
lead and hook when operating winch.
6. Never attempt to “jerk” a load
attached to the winch with a moving
vehicle.
7. Always keep the area around the
vehicle, winch, winch cable, and load
clear of people (especially children)
and distractions while operating the
winch.
8. Always turn the vehicle ignition power
OFF when it and the winch are not
being used.
9. Always be sure that at least five full
turns of winch cable are wrapped
around the winch drum at all times.
The friction provided by this wrapped
cable allows the drum to pull on the
winch cable and move the load.
10. Always apply your vehicle’s park
brake and/or park mechanism to
hold the vehicle in place during
winching. Use wheel chocks if
needed.
11. Always align the vehicle and winch
with the load directly in front of the
vehicle as much as possible. Avoid
winching with the winch cable at an
angle to the winching vehicle’s
centerline whenever possible.
12. If winching at an angle is unavoidable,
follow these precautions:
a. Look at the winch drum occasionally.
Never let the winch cable “stack” or
accumulate at one end of the winch
drum. Too much winch cable at one
end of the winch drum can damage
the winch and the winch cable.
b. If stacking occurs, stop winching. Follow
step 15 of Winch Operation to
feed and rewind the cable evenly
before continuing the winch
operation.
13. Never winch up or down at sharp
angles. This can destabilize the
winching vehicle and possibly cause
it to move without warning.
14. Never attempt to winch loads that
weigh more than the winch’s rated
capacity.
